What temperature should you brew coffee?
Brew coffee with water between 195°F and 205°F (about 90.5–96°C). That is the window both the Specialty Coffee Association’s Golden Cup standard and the National Coffee Association recommend, and it is a deliberate step back from boiling. Water boils at 212°F (100°C); pour that straight onto grounds and you push extraction too far, pulling out the harsh, bitter compounds along with the good ones. The sweet spot sits just below the boil: hot enough to dissolve the flavors you want, restrained enough to leave the bitterness behind.
Why brewing temperature changes the flavor
Brewing is extraction: hot water dissolves soluble compounds out of the ground coffee, and it does so in a rough order: bright acids first, then the sugars and caramel notes, then the heavier, bitter compounds last. Temperature controls how fast that happens. Hotter water adds energy to the system and speeds extraction; cooler water slows it down.
That is why the range matters in both directions. Below about 195°F the water never pulls enough from the grounds, and the cup comes out under-extracted: sour, weak, and watery. Push past 205°F and extraction runs long, dragging out the bitter compounds and leaving the coffee over-extracted: harsh and burnt-tasting. The goal is to stop in the balanced middle, and heat is the dial that gets you there. Temperature is powerful, but it is not the only variable. Grind size (finer grounds extract faster), brew time, the coffee-to-water ratio, and even the roast all move the result too. A light, dense, high-elevation roast needs more aggressive extraction than a dark roast. Dial the heat into range first, then adjust grind and time to taste.

Coffee brewing temperature by method (chart)
Most hot-brew methods land in the same 195–205°F window, but a few have their own quirks. Use this coffee brewing temperature chart as a quick reference by method.
| Brew method | Water temperature | Celsius | Notes |
|---|---|---|---|
| Drip / automatic | 195–205°F | 90.5–96°C | The SCA Golden Cup target; many cheaper machines fall short |
| Pour-over | 195–205°F | 90.5–96°C | Off-boil water; lighter roasts favor the hotter end |
| French press | 195–200°F | 90.5–93°C | Long steep, so slightly cooler avoids over-extraction |
| Espresso | ~200°F | ~93°C | Short, high-pressure shot leans on heat for extraction |
| AeroPress | 175–205°F | 80–96°C | Flexible; cooler water tames acidity in light roasts |
| Cold brew | Room temp / cold | — | No heat; time replaces temperature (12–24 hrs) |
The pattern is clear: nearly every hot method wants that just-off-boil range, and only long steeps (French press) or no-heat methods (cold brew) step away from it. Ranges reflect published SCA and method guidance, not a single fixed number.
Why your home coffee maker might brew too cold
Here is the catch most people never check: a lot of home drip machines never reach 195°F. Budget automatic brewers routinely deliver water in the 180s, which under-extracts every cup no matter how good the beans are. That is the reason a bag of great coffee can still taste flat at home. The machine, not the coffee, is the weak link.
That is exactly why the Specialty Coffee Association runs a Certified Home Brewer program: it tests machines against the Golden Cup standard — correct brew temperature, contact time, and even saturation — and certifies only the ones that hit it. If a drip machine carries that certification, it is holding the 195–205°F range for you automatically.

How to brew hotter (and better) at home

You do not always need a new machine. If you brew by hand, a few habits pull your water into range and keep it there:
- Take the kettle off the boil. Let boiling water rest about 30 seconds before pouring — it settles from 212°F to roughly 200°F, right in the window. A variable-temperature kettle removes the guesswork entirely.
- Preheat everything. Rinse the pour-over dripper, French press, or carafe with hot water first. Cold glass and ceramic steal heat from the brew the instant water hits.
- Bloom the grounds. Pour a little hot water to wet the coffee and wait 30–45 seconds before the full pour; it lets trapped gas escape so the water extracts evenly.
- Descale on schedule. Mineral scale insulates a machine’s heating element and drags brew temperature down over time — the same reason a neglected brewer slowly makes weaker coffee.
FAQ: Coffee Brewing Temperature
What is the ideal temperature to brew coffee?
195–205°F (90.5–96°C). Both the Specialty Coffee Association and the National Coffee Association recommend this range for balanced extraction across drip, pour-over, and espresso.
Can you brew coffee with boiling water?
You can, but it is not ideal. Boiling water (212°F) tends to over-extract and scorch the grounds, pulling out bitter compounds. Let a boiled kettle sit about 30 seconds so it drops to roughly 200°F before pouring.
Is 200°F too hot for coffee?
No. 200°F sits right inside the recommended 195–205°F range and is a common target for pour-over and espresso. The line to avoid crossing is the boil at 212°F.
What temperature should pour-over coffee be?
195–205°F, with lighter roasts favoring the hotter end for fuller extraction. Off-boil water, poured about 30 seconds after the kettle stops, lands you there.
Why does my home coffee maker make weak coffee?
Often because it never reaches 195°F. Many budget drip machines brew in the 180s, which under-extracts every cup. A brewer with SCA Certified Home Brewer approval is verified to hold the correct temperature.
